Ah, the poker steam. If a poker enthusiast claims never to have looked over the barrel of an upcoming steam – they’re either telling a lie or they haven’t been gambling long enough. This does not mean of course that every poker player has gone on steam before, some people have awesome willpower and take their squanderings as a loss and leave it at that. To be a strong poker gambler, it’s very crucial to appraise your wins and your defeats in the same manner – with little emotion. You play the match in the same manner you did following a tough loss like you would after winning a huge hand. All poker masters are not enticed by tilting after a horrible defeat as they are incredibly seasoned and you must be to.

You have to be aware that you cannot win each and every hand you’re in, regardless if you are strongly favored. Hands which frequently make people go on tilt are hands that you were the favorite or at least thought you were up until you were side swiped and you squandered a huge portion of your bankroll. Awful beats are bound to happen. Face that certainty right now, I will say it again – if your brother plays cards, if your father enjoys cards, if your grandparents play cards – They have all had bad losses at some point. It’s an inevitable effect of playing Texas Hold’em, or really any type of poker.
